Company Overview
Tetra Tech International is a global engineering and consulting firm specializing in sustainable infrastructure, water resources, and climate resilience. With operations in over 40 countries, Tetra Tech partners with communities to design solutions that address environmental challenges while fostering economic growth. In Mozambique, the company supports climate adaptation initiatives along the coastal corridor, focusing on disaster risk reduction and ecosystem restoration.
Job Overview
Lead multidisciplinary teams to design and implement climate resilience projects in Mozambique’s vulnerable coastal regions. This role requires strategic planning, stakeholder engagement, and technical expertise to mitigate climate risks while promoting sustainable development. Key Responsibilities
- Develop and execute climate resilience strategies for coastal communities in Nacala
- Coordinate with local governments, NGOs, and international donors to secure project funding
- Conduct vulnerability assessments and climate risk modeling
- Supervise field teams during implementation of mangrove restoration and flood mitigation projects
- Prepare technical reports and present findings to stakeholders
